Output 379a653fbd62f656866efc18c04be35948a8a580276b6ae50aa4d6ffb09df48a:1

value
750000
script pubkey
OP_0 OP_PUSHBYTES_20 17ff14fcce21b955c0b83d4e60c0924da6dcf1aa
address
bc1qzll3flxwyxu4ts9c848xpsyjfkndeud2hrul45
transaction
379a653fbd62f656866efc18c04be35948a8a580276b6ae50aa4d6ffb09df48a
spent
true